Step-by-step explanation:
Given quadratic function s passing through two points (3, 0) and (5, 0).
Average rate of change of a function between x = a and x = b is given by,
Average rate of change = [tex]\frac{f(b)-f(a)}{b-a}[/tex]
From the graph attached,
Average rate of change between x = 3 to x = 5 will be,
= [tex]\frac{f(5)-f(3)}{5-3}[/tex]
= [tex]\frac{0-0}{5-3}[/tex]
= 0
Therefore, average rate of change between x = 3 to x = 5 is 0.
